def _process_PATCH(self, data): update_tag(self.tag, **data) return EditingTagSchema().jsonify(self.tag)
def _process(self): return EditingTagSchema(many=True).jsonify(self.event.editing_tags)
def _process(self, data): tag = create_new_tag(self.event, **data) return EditingTagSchema().jsonify(tag)
def _process_PATCH(self, data): if self.tag.system and not self.is_service_call: raise Forbidden update_tag(self.tag, **data) return EditingTagSchema().jsonify(self.tag)